Wow, what a circuit
Wide, smooth, fast, undulating, a proper race track, highly recommended - shame it's so far away - it's 280 miles from Newbury, quite a bit further for you guys down in the SW peninsula. It really is worth making an annual pilgrimage though, it's a truly blinding circuit to ride.
